NEW DELHI: Mentha oil prices climbed in the domestic futures market on Thursday, riding on higher demand coupled with restricted arrival from producing regions.

Around 10:50 am, MCX Mentha oil futures were at Rs 1,511 per kg, up by Rs 17.50, or 1.17 per cent.

Raising of bets by speculators, driven by surging demand from consuming industries at the spot market against limited supplies, drove mentha oil prices higher in futures trade.
